My wife got me a hero 3 silver for Christmas and my Son bought me the sportsman mount. To say Im disappointed would be an understatement. I've killed two turkeys in Ga this spring turning my Gopro on both times. First bird was 30 yards, second bird was 35 yards. You can see nothing that resembles a Gobbler on either hunt. maybe a black speck if you know what your looking for. Might as well be 100 yards away, could not be any worse. Plus Im shooting Win Longbeards and combining the big white powder blast that comes from those shells along with the lack of zoom on the camera and your wasting your time mounting it to your gun. I killed a Gobbler in Tenn last sunday on a gas line in the wide open @ 46 yards, didn't even bother to turn camera on. There was no need. These are made for surf boards............Also the gopro studio download on my PC fails to load every time and I have to uninstall and the reinstall it everytime..........
Im a call maker and have discovered it's great for making shop videos, anything close up it's very good. I had a gobbler walk between myself and my decoy at 15 feet and it looked so far away on the footage that I've given up all hope of having a decent hunt to view.
